Subject: FeedWarden validator — release cut

Team: validator 2.9 is tagged and heading to staging tonight. Fixes the enclosure-length false positives that flooded Castlemere Audio's feeds last week, plus stricter namespace checks. One known gap: malformed pubDate still passes silently; ticket filed. Smoke tests green on both runners. Please review before Thursday's sync. The candidate build is identified by the token below.

session token of kahog-bahif = htk9_f63daec35

Handover: Proctorline exam queue. Queue drains fine under normal load; spikes at exam start times (top of hour). Watch the dead-letter topic — stuck submissions usually mean a malformed webcam manifest. Retry worker is idempotent; safe to replay. Do not scale consumers past 12 or the grading store locks. Dashboards under the Proctorline folder. Pager rotation unchanged. Known issue: heartbeat timeout too aggressive on slow networks, fix pending. Current production settings for the queue workers are as follows.

deployment values, bahop-tahog:
[kasvan]
port = 11211
team = kasdor
host = kasvan.orvexforge.example
region = lower-3
access_code = ac_76e68d
timeout_ms = 2000

**Ticket: Config drift on rate limits — Gatewick internal API gateway**

The burst limits on the reporting routes no longer match what's in source control; someone hand-edited the live config during last week's incident. Requests are being throttled earlier than documented. Please reconcile against the intended values, which are listed below.

settings of yajop-kahof:
holael:
  log_level: info
  metrics_host: metrics.holael.tolvaqlabs.internal
  pool_size: 16

## Support

Thanks for building plugins for Gridwhistle! Most questions are answered in the plugin cookbook, so skim that first — especially the bit about clue-pack schemas, which trips everyone up. Bugs in the core generator go in the issue tracker; please include your grid seed and plugin manifest. For API-key hiccups, publishing problems, or anything that feels too awkward for a public issue, the maintainers are happy to help over email.

pager mailbox: lamius@norvagrid.corp